The absence of Starfield during Xbox and Bethesda’s events this summer did not go unnoticed. Many players were expecting at least a mention of its upcoming content, especially after the release of Shattered Space, but the silence has been absolute. And now, rumors are starting to gain momentum.
According to reports, NateTheHate, known for other accurate leaks, the second expansion of the space RPG remains in development, but Bethesda has allegedly opted to delay it internally. This would explain why no official word has been spoken about its status, and why we haven’t seen a trailer or teaser yet.
Bethesda Delays Second Starfield DLC as Rumors of a Definitive Edition Grow
The content has not been canceled, but its arrival is not imminent. In fact, the source suggests that we shouldn’t expect it before 2026, leaving a fairly wide window for Bethesda’s plans. One possibility being discussed is that a Starfield version for PS5 might arrive even before the second DLC, which would align with Xbox’s recent multi-platform moves.
Despite Shattered Space being available for a long time, there haven’t been many significant updates for the game. Recent leaks indicate that Bethesda has encountered internal obstacles or changes in focus that have forced them to reassess the timeline. For now, the project is still alive, but without details or an approximate release date.
We’ll have to keep a close eye on the next few months. If Bethesda plans to release more versions of Starfield, it could coincide with a definitive edition that includes both expansions, or take advantage of the game’s momentum on a new platform before closing the cycle of additional content.
